85599481868208 is an even composite number. It is composed of six dist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of two thousand, four hundred thirty divisors.

Prime factorization of 85599481868208:

24 × 35 × 72 × 112 × 412 × 472

(2 × 2 × 2 × 2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 7 × 7 × 11 × 11 × 41 × 41 × 47 × 47)
